
U-M Set for Battle With Notre Dame, No. 15 Wisconsin
10/8/2025 1:51:00 PM | Women's Swimming & Diving
ANN ARBOR, Mich. -- The No. 10-ranked University of Michigan women's swimming and diving team (0-0, 0-0 Big Ten) opens the dual-meet portion of its 2025-26 season with a trip to South Bend, Ind., for a matchup with Notre Dame (0-0) and No. 15-ranked Wisconsin (1-0, 0-0 Big Ten) on Friday (Oct. 10) at 3 p.m. inside Rolfs Aquatics Center.
Notes:
• Michigan started its season with the TEAM BE BETTER; Invitational on Sept. 26, honoring the memory of former teammate Ian Miskelley and raising awareness of mental health in college athletics.
• Junior Hannah Bellard leads the Big Ten in the 200-yard freestyle with a time of 1:49.02 after winning the event at the TEAM BE BETTER; Invitational.
• Lexi Greenhawt paces the conference in the 50-yard backstroke with a time of 24.39 seconds and ranks fourth in the 50-yard freestyle with a mark of 22.87.
• Freshman Cecilia Howard boasts top-five conference marks in the 50-yard and 100-yard breaststroke with times of 29.77 and 1:03.63, respectively.
• In diving, freshman Aoi Kondo made a strong debut at the TEAM BE BETTER; Invitational by winning both the one-meter and three-meter events.
• Michigan will take on Notre Dame for the 19th time in program history, most recently defeating the Fighting Irish, 279-68, in 2024 inside Canham Natatorium.
• The Wolverines and Badgers will meet for the 24th time, with U-M leading the series 19-4. Last season, Michigan came out on top by a score of 238-115.
• Following Friday's meet, Michigan will return home to face Northwestern and UCLA on Oct. 25.
